Summary


On October 21, 2015, Central Adams County Fire District responded to a fire incident at Ne Edge Columbus, Columbus, IL 62320, an industrial/utility/defense/agriculture/mining property.

The alarm was received at 8:54 PM, 10 suppression personnel arrived at 9:03 PM, and the last unit was cleared at 10:12 PM. The time to arrive was 9 minutes and the total incident time was 1 hour, 18 minutes.

The following actions were taken during the incident: extinguish, incident command, and fire/other.
